Structural foundation repair services involve diagnosing and addressing iss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include assessing the condition of the foundation, identifying signs of damage such as cracks or uneven settling, and implementing appropriate repair methods. Common techniques used by contractors may include under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to restore the foundation’s strength and prevent further deterioration. The goal is to ensure the building remains structurally sound and safe for occupancy.
Foundation problems often stem from soil movement, moisture changes, poor construction practices, or age-related wear. These issues can lead to uneven settling, cracks in walls or floors, and doors or windows that no longer function properly. Addressing foundation concerns promptly can prevent more extensive damage to the property’s structure, reduce the risk of costly repairs later, and maintain the building’s overall stability. Proper foundation repair not only stabilizes the structure but also helps preserve the value and safety of the property.
Properties that commonly require foundation repair services include residential homes, especially those built on expansive or shifting soils, as well as commercial buildings, warehouses, and multi-family dwellings. Older structures may be more prone to foundation issues due to aging materials or outdated construction methods. Additionally, properties located in areas with significant soil movement or moisture fluctuations are more likely to experience foundation settlement or cracking, making professional assessment and repair services essential for maintaining structural integrity.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don't close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.
How do professionals typically repair foundation problems?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or slabjacking to stabilize and lift the foundation, depending on the specific issue and soil conditions.
Is foundation repair necessary if there are no visible cracks? Not always; however, unseen issues such as shifting soil or minor cracks can lead to more significant problems over time, so a professional assessment is recommended.
How long does foundation repair usually take? The duration varies based on the extent of damage and repair method, but most projects can typically be completed within a few days to a week.
